The Role
As a Site Engineer, you will play a key role in the successful delivery of earthworks and civil engineering projects. You will be responsible for setting out, surveying, and ensuring that works are completed in accordance with design specifications, quality standards, and health & safety requirements.

Key Responsibilities

  • Carry out accurate setting out for earthworks and associated civil engineering activities

  • Perform topographical and as-built surveys using GPS, total station, and other surveying equipment

  • Interpret engineering drawings and specifications to ensure precise execution of works

  • Monitor and report on site progress, quality, and compliance with project requirements

  • Collaborate with site management, subcontractors, and design teams

  • Maintain accurate site records, including survey data and daily reports

  • Ensure adherence to health, safety, and environmental regulations at all times
